| 997turbo | 03-11-2020 05:37 AM | Re: Corona Virus GOOD NEWS
China's Hubei province says it will gradually allow businesses to reopen in the coming days and weeks
From CNN's Eric Cheung in Hong Kong and Steven Jiang in Beijing https://dynaimage.cdn.cnn.com/cnn/di...d827f4eb87.jpg
Nearly empty roads are seen in Wuhan, China on March 10. Stringer/AFP/Getty Images
China's Hubei province, the epicenter of the novel coronavirus outbreak, will allow businesses to gradually come back online and will resume some public transportation services, the provincial government said in a statement Wednesday.
The decision comes as the number of cases in the province has declined significantly. Hubei was reporting thousands of infections a day just weeks ago. There were only 14 new infections reported in Hubei Tuesday, according to China's National Health Commission.
Businesses in Wuhan -- the provincial capital and the city where the virus was first identified -- that are related to epidemic control, public utilities and daily necessities are allowed to resume work now, the statement said. Other firms can return to work starting on March 20.
The provincial government said that regions outside Wuhan will be divided into areas of high, medium and low risk. The order of work resumption will depend on the nature of businesses and where they are located. Meanwhile, business that involve people gathering in small spaces -- like karaoke bars, movie theaters and beauty salons -- will not be allowed to reopen until after the outbreak is over.
Areas where the risk is deemed medium or low will be allowed to gradually resume public transportation services like city buses and flights between provinces.
However, public transportation in Wuhan and other high-risk areas will continue to be suspended until further notice, it said. Schools across Hubei province will continue to be suspended until further notice and checkpoints will remain in place for those wishing to enter or leave Hubei. |
| 997turbo | 03-11-2020 05:42 AM | Re: Corona Virus help with professionals on the way to Italy. they saved lots lots people's life here will do the same in Italy.
At the request of the Italian Red Cross, a Chinese medical team carrying humanitarian relief supplies flew to coronavirus-hit Italy on Wednesday to help the country combat novel coronavirus, Sichuan Daily reports. http://img3.zhytuku.meldingcloud.com...9842366f0d.jpg
The seven-member-team includes medical experts from the Chinese Center for Disease Control and Prevention, Red Cross Society of China and West China Hospital.
The novel coronavirus outbreak continued to spread in locked-down Italy on Tuesday, with authorities confirming that a total of 10,149 people have tested positive and 631 have died since the epidemic first emerged in northern Italy on February 21.
Italian Foreign Minister Luigi Di Maio held a phone call with Chinese State Councilor and Foreign Minister Wang Yi on Tuesday, expressing his hopes that China will help solve Italy's urgent need of medical supplies and equipment.
Even though China still needs a large number of medical materials to overcome its own difficulties, they will offer Italy assistance with medical materials, including face masks. They will also accelerate and enhance the exports of supplies and equipment to meet Italy's urgent need, Wang Yi said. |
